【文件属性】:
文件名称:试剂:React.js的简约ClojureScript接口
文件大小:471KB
文件格式:ZIP
更新时间:2021-01-31 06:07:46
react clojure frontend clojurescript reagent
一个简单的接口到 。
Reagent提供了一种使用(几乎)仅使用普通ClojureScript函数来编写高效React组件的方法。
文档,下一版本: ,
社区讨论和支持渠道
频道
商业录像资料
, (会员链接,$ 30折扣)
, (会员链接,减价30美元)
用法
要使用模板创建一个新的Reagent项目,只需运行:
lein new reagent myproject
如果您只想为ClojureScript创建资产而没有Clojure后端,则请执行以下操作:
lein new reagent-frontend myproject
这将设置一个具有合理默认值的新Reagent项目,有关更多,请参见此处。
要在现有项目中使用Reagent,请将其添加到project.clj的依赖项中:
如果要使用标准版本的React,这就是您需要做的所有事情。 如果要使用自己的React版本(或CDN中的React),则必须使用依赖项的:exclusions变体,并提供react和react-dom命名空间(通过仅使用ns形式创建.cljs文件,或者通过添加您自己的:foreign-li